Cross-Domain Monitoring Challenges



Cross-domain tracking offers a facility collection of obstacles that can influence the precision and reliability of information aggregation in Google Analytics. When tracking users throughout several domains, issues can arise as a result of differences in domain frameworks, cookie settings, and tracking codes. One of the key obstacles of cross-domain tracking is making sure that a single customer is properly determined as they relocate from one domain to another. Without proper configuration, Google Analytics may translate these communications as different sessions, resulting in information fragmentation and imprecise insights.


Additionally, cross-domain tracking calls for precise arrangement including alterations to tracking codes and configurations throughout all domains entailed. Failure to carry out these adjustments correctly can result in data disparities and incomplete monitoring, hindering the capability to understand user behavior seamlessly across domain names. Additionally, difficulties can arise when handling third-party devices or platforms that may not totally sustain cross-domain tracking, additional making complex the data combination procedure. Overcoming these challenges needs comprehensive preparation, precise application, and continual tracking to make certain information accuracy and derive significant understandings throughout domain names in Google Analytics.


Influence of Advertisement Blockers



The prevalence of ad blockers presents substantial obstacles to information collection precision in Google Analytics (What Data Does Google Analytics Prohibit Collecting?). Advertisement blockers are web browser extensions or software that users install to stop advertisements from displaying on websites. These tools not just obstruct ads however can likewise disrupt the monitoring codes made use of by Google Analytics to accumulate data. As a result, website proprietors might experience discrepancies in their analytics reports, causing imprecise or incomplete data.

Ad blockers can avoid Google Analytics from tracking individual habits, such as page conversions, sights, and clicks. This absence of information can influence the insights obtained from analytics records, making it challenging for web site proprietors to comprehend their audience and make educated decisions based on the data accumulated.


To minimize the effect of ad blockers on data collection, site owners can explore alternative tracking methods, such as server-side monitoring or carrying out approval administration tools to encourage customers to disable ad blockers on their web sites. By proactively attending to the difficulties positioned by ad blockers, businesses can boost the precision of their data collection in Google Analytics and enhance their total understanding of user actions.

Data Privacy Rules



Taking into account increasing concerns surrounding data personal privacy and protection, services making use Read Full Report of Google Analytics need to abide by rigorous data personal privacy laws to make sure compliance and protect individual details. One of the essential guidelines that influence data collection methods is the General Data Protection Regulation click site (GDPR) applied by the European Union. GDPR requireds that companies get specific consent from customers prior to accumulating and refining their individual data. This includes info gathered with Google Analytics, such as IP addresses or searching actions. Additionally, businesses must offer users with the alternative to opt-out of monitoring systems, even more stressing the importance of openness and customer control.


Apart from GDPR, there are other data privacy policies like the California Consumer Personal Privacy Act (CCPA) and the ePrivacy Instruction that services require to think about when using Google Analytics. These regulations intend to secure individual information and offer individuals more control over just how their info is collected and made use of. By complying and recognizing with these data personal privacy guidelines, companies can build depend on with their individuals and show a commitment to more information information security and privacy.
